Role Overview
The City of Westminster Council is seeking an experienced Property Surveyor to join the Housing & Commercial Partnership team.
Reporting to the Senior Property Surveyor, this is a full-time, office-based role covering the city as required. The successful candidate will support the effective delivery of responsive repairs, cyclical maintenance, and property inspections, ensuring all works meet high-quality standards and customer satisfaction.
Key Responsibilities
-
Work with the Area Repairs Manager to inspect external and communal areas, identifying and prioritising reactive repairs and cyclical maintenance needs.
-
Collaborate with Housing Services colleagues to deliver a seamless, high-quality service for residents.
-
Provide technical support and manage local delivery of repairs contracts, ensuring compliance and performance standards are met.
-
Highlight key investment needs to the Property Planning and Assets Team to inform major works programmes.
-
Carry out pre-, post-, and during inspections on building structures, resident homes, and communal areas.
-
Complete inspections using Site Audit Pro or equivalent, with detailed reports and photographic evidence.
-
Manage and respond to contractor variation requests, ensuring compliance with Section 20 and SLA requirements.
-
Approve payments up to £1,500 per job and oversee post-inspection processes.
-
Handle insurance-related works, including claims logging and liaison with RBKC insurance teams.
-
Ensure health and safety compliance across all activities, providing expert knowledge on relevant construction legislation.
-
Manage complaints effectively and ensure defects are resolved promptly and documented thoroughly.
